Chava Alberstein’s unique take of the Had Gadia song from the Hagadah has a bitter political take. Listen until the end. When released, in 1989, it caused an uproar and was even prohibited on radio and TV for some weeks. Sublime. Today, at 75, Chava still goes strong, performing to sold out halls (try to get a ticket for August!) and releases new albums.
